Belgian artist (1833–1898) known primarily as a printmaker in etching and aquatint, famed for his work that tends to mingle sex and death. ALS in French, one page both sides, 4.5 x 7, no date. Letter to his friend Madame Armand Gouzien, in part (translated): "I will tell you what Armand had said to me concerning the works of painting which were at his house, and what I had told him. During his stay at the Demi-Lune we had spoken (as if we had had a presentiment of it) of an accident, like the one he had just escaped. I had told him, among other things, that if he wanted me to take care of that, though I would probably die before him, I only wanted to take care of it with the help of a few devoted friends. and painters: such as Duez, Cormon, Lobre. One would find a fifth, perhaps Roger Jourdain, or another. I still have some studies promised to Armand & which belong to him. I will give them to you my dear friend, whatever their small value may be. These studies had stayed at home so I could edit them. It's not much, but I told you: they belong to my poor friend." In fine condition.
